## 3.2.1 — Renamed setting: CONV_ROUND_MODE

Future maintainers: the old Pellargo setting FX_ROUND was renamed to CONV_ROUND_MODE after we traced cumulative rounding errors in multi-hop currency conversion to half-up rounding applied per hop rather than once at settlement. The new mode defaults to banker's rounding at final settlement only. Migration requires the rates-service credential to be present, so add the following line to the environment file:

sealed setting: LEDGER_TOKEN20=6148d35bbb480b0ab79e

## Tuning export retries

Failed exports in Ledgerline are retried with exponential backoff and a dead-letter cutoff. For release builds, keep the cap conservative so stuck exports surface in the dashboard rather than looping silently. Adjust only with sign-off from the on-call lead. The shipped defaults are as follows.

constants for yaduf-fahag:
BUDGETS = {
    "kelix": 528,
    "briwyn": 734,
}

Briefing — Leadership review: Saxby pilot

Quick update for the sales leads. Our pilot with the Millgrove Market chain kicks off in three stores next week. Pricing is locked, displays shipped, and their buyer wants fortnightly check-ins. If week-six numbers hold, we push for their full northern region. The bigger picture behind this push is noted below.

confidential, fahof-kajog: Headcount on the Ulawyn team goes from 7 to 120 by the end of July. Gross margin on Ulawyn came in at 5 percent against a plan of 10 percent.

## Checklist: Timezone handling in Quillport report exports

Verify that all exported reports from Quillport serialize timestamps in UTC with explicit offsets, and that the requesting tenant's display zone is applied only at render time, never persisted. Confirm DST boundary tests pass for the Veldmark and Ostrevia test tenants, including the ambiguous-hour cases. Check that legacy exports without zone metadata are rejected rather than silently assumed local. Once all items are signed off, record the release token below.

build token for tajeg-bajep: htk14_409ba9df6b8acb